WebSep 11, 2024 · As shown in Figure 10.1.10, even the best wavelength selector passes radiation with a small, but finite effective bandwidth. Polychromatic radiation always gives a negative deviation from Beer’s law, but the effect is smaller if the value of \(\varepsilon\) essentially is constant over the wavelength range passed by the wavelength selector. A single-frequency laser can be tuned within approximately one free spectral range of its resonator by fine adjustment of the resonator length within a range of half a wavelength (for linear resonators) (Figure 4).The principle behind this is that the frequencies of the … WebThe frequency is given as 100. Hz and the wavelength can be found from the other givens. The distance between adjacent nodes is one-half a wavelength; thus the 60.0-cm distance from 2nd to 5th node is 1.50 wavelengths. For this reason, the wavelength is 40.0 cm.
